Can You Still Upgrade a Prebuilt PC?
Yes, you can still upgrade a prebuilt PC. While some manufacturers make it more difficult than others, it is generally possible to upgrade most prebuilt PCs. The most important thing to keep in mind when upgrading a prebuilt PC is to check for compatibility with the motherboard.
Sometimes, the manufacturer of a prebuilt PC will use proprietary parts that are not compatible with aftermarket parts. In other cases, they may use standard parts that are compatible with aftermarket parts. If you are unsure about whether or not a part is compatible, it is always best to consult with the manufacturer or an expert before making any changes to your PC.

Can You Upgrade Parts in a Prebuilt Gaming PC?
Prebuilt gaming PCs offer a convenient way to get into PC gaming without having to assemble your own system. However, one downside to prebuilt systems is that they can be more difficult to upgrade than custom-built PCs. In this article, we’ll take a look at whether or not you can upgrade parts in a prebuilt gaming PC, and if so, how difficult it might be.
Generally speaking, most prebuilt gaming PCs will allow you to upgrade some of the components. However, it’s important to note that not all parts are upgradable – for example, many prebuilts use proprietary motherboards which cannot be swapped out for aftermarket options. Additionally, some manufacturers may void your warranty if you attempt to make any changes to the system yourself.
As such, it’s always best to check with the manufacturer before making any modifications. That said, upgrading components in a prebuilt PC is usually possible – albeit with varying degrees of difficulty. For instance, swapping out a hard drive or adding additional RAM tends to be fairly straightforward.
On the other hand, upgrading a processor or graphics card can often prove more challenging due largely in part to space constraints within the case. Additionally, certain proprietary cables and connectors may need to be taken into account when performing these types of upgrades. Ultimately, whether or not you can upgrade parts in your prebuilt gaming PC comes down largely to two factors: compatibility and ease of installation.
With that in mind, it’s always best to consult with the manufacturer or an experienced technician before making any changes to your system.
